Most heat pumps usually come with an indoor and an outdoor unit. Each unit produces sound when in operation, this sound is generally measured in dBA and these levels range from a scale of 0 dBA to 140 dBA.

When looking at sound levels you will also see specifications given for sound power level and sound pressure level.

Sound power level is the sound level measured directly at the source.

Sound pressure level is the sound level measured at a specified distance (usually 1.5 - 2 metres) from the source.

The indoor units of Daikin heat pumps generally produce a sound pressure level of about 30dBA, which is comparable to the sound of a person whispering.

Outdoor units, since they come in a bigger variety of sizes, range in sound pressure levels between 40dBA and 62 dBA, which are comparable to the sounds of birds a chirping and people having a conversation respectively.

The typical lifespan of a heat pump is generally between 15 and 20 years, though this depends on a number of factors. For example, maintenance. Although heat pumps are a low-maintenance solution, an annual check-up by your installer or service partner will help maximise its lifespan.

What is the function of an air purifier?

An air purifier can remove pollutants, allergens, and other contaminants from the air. Using a combination of technologies such as electrostatic HEPA filters, activated carbon filters and ionisers, air purifiers help to capture and neutralise pollutants making the air you breathe considerably cleaner.

The 5 benefits of using an air purifier

There are many advantages of having an air purifier at home or in the office, including:

- Improving indoor air quality by removing pollutants such as dust, pollen, pet dander, mould spores and smoke from the air.

- Reducing allergies and asthma symptoms by removing allergens from the air.

- Reducing odours such as smoke, cooking odours and chemicals by using activated carbon filters and other purifying technologies.

- Improving sleep is one of the key benefits of an air purifier. It creates a cleaner and more comfortable sleeping environment by removing pollutants and allergens from the air.

- Creating a more comfortable and enjoyable living or working space by removing pollutants and allergens from the air.

Yes, heat pumps can connect to either old or new radiators.

If you already have radiators in your home, high-temperature heat pumps or hybrid heat pumps (if you’re replacing a gas boiler) can easily connect to them and use existing piping without the need to replace the radiators or carrying out additional works.
